Scientology Volunteer Ministers — Committed to the Children of Kolkata

Here is another story of the great work the Scientology Volunteer Ministers of Kolkata are doing.<p>

As 2006 comes to a close, one stark fact of life in India has drawn the attention of the world community.

Where we have all but eliminated polio in the Americas, Europe and the western Pacific, there was a ten fold increase in new polio cases in India this year — the country that accounts for half of all new polio cases in the world.

Scientists are puzzled, since an active polio vaccination program exists in the country. Is the vaccine not getting to the children who are being crippled for life by this disease? Or are terrible sanitary conditions to blame? Doctors warn that other infections, such as diarrheal illnesses, can overtax the immune system to the point that the vaccine doesn't take effect.

But whatever the final answer, one thing is clear — the safety of the children is at stake, and fast action is needed to address all possible causes.

The Scientology Volunteer Ministers of West Bengal, committed to giving these youngsters every possible chance to survive, are assisting government health professional this week. They have made their center a distribution point for this government polio prevention program, and are rounding up children from the Kolkata slums, to make sure they get their vaccine.

As L. Ron Hubbard wrote in The Way to Happiness — a common-sense moral code that the West Bengal Volunteer Ministers distribute throughout the community — "Today's children will become tomorrow's civilization. Bringing a child into the world today is a little bit like dropping one into a tiger's cage. Children can't handle their environment and they have no real resources. VMs in Australia - Latest News on the Fires

Scientology Volunteer Ministers from Victoria have mobilised to help fire-fighters combat the worst bushfires in Victoria's history. The first two VMs, from the Church of Scientology of Melbourne, set off to the fire zone on Saturday. They set up their signature yellow tent right at the Heyfield staging area, which is the headquarters for 250 fire-fighters, and as the word started to spread through the ranks of how helpful the Scientology assists were in relieving fatigue and tension, the VMs were inundated by fire-fighters waiting for their help. >> continued

Scientology Volunteer Ministers Needed for Typhoon Durian Relief

As reported by Reuters:

"Philippines, Dec 4 (Reuters) - The Philippines fears up to 1,000 people have been killed in landslides and flooding triggered by Typhoon Durian but officials said on Monday that many of the bodies might never be retrieved.

"President Gloria Macapagal Arroyo declared a state of national calamity after Durian, which was set to hit the Vietnamese coast on Monday, killed 425 people and left nearly 600 missing across three central regions."
